## Challenge 7 | ||
### Start or answer a Discussion | ||
#### Objectives: | ||
* GitHub Discussions is a collaborative communication forum for the community around an open source or internal project. | ||
* Community members can ask and answer questions, share updates, have open-ended conversations, and follow along on decisions affecting the community's way of working. | ||
* Start your own Open Source discussion or contribute to an existing one! | ||
* Share a link of your Open Source discussion on our [submission form](https://mlh.link/ghwform)! | ||
